Assay Information
The peptide is used for blocking the binding of Smad4 antibody (catalog no. 20R-1588). In optimal conditions, it blocks the binding completely in Western blot analysis by incubating the peptide with equal volume of antibody for 30 minutes at 37 deg C.

Description
Peptides short amino acid chains or epitopes or blocking antagonists. The shortest peptides are dipeptides, consisting of 2 amino acids joined by a single peptide bond, followed by tripeptides, tetra peptides, ... till polypeptides that are long, continuous, and unbranched synthetic peptide chains. These biological oligomers and polymers can be Solid-phase peptide synthesis (SPPS), or in continue produced for custom peptide synthesis projects. The High-efficiency solid phase peptide synthesis (HE-SPPS) is give very low production costs.
